What Exactly Are Pallet Stackers?

Pallet stackers are compact yet powerful machines vital for warehouses and distribution centers. Their primary function is to lift and move loaded pallets, enabling efficient organization of storage areas and the handling of heavy goods with minimal physical effort. Decoding the Different Types of Pallet Stackers

Choosing the right pallet stacker is crucial and depends entirely on your specific operational needs. Here's a breakdown of the main types:

  • Manual Pallet Stackers: These rely on manual power, requiring the operator to pump a lever to lift the load. They are a budget-friendly option but demand more physical exertion.
  • Electric Pallet Stackers: Equipped with an electric motor for effortless lifting and movement of pallets. Ideal for heavy lifting tasks and long work shifts, maximizing efficiency and minimizing operator fatigue.
  • Semi-Electric Pallet Stackers: A smart hybrid solution. While horizontal movement is manual, lifting is powered electrically, striking a balance between cost-effectiveness and enhanced functionality.

Selecting the right type ensures smooth and safe operations, whether you're managing inventory in a retail backroom or a large industrial complex.

Understanding the Core Components of a Pallet Stacker

Familiarizing yourself with the key parts of a pallet stacker is essential for both effective operation and proactive maintenance:

  • Mast: The tall vertical structure responsible for raising and lowering the forks. The mast's height determines the maximum stacking reach.
  • Forks: The sturdy arms that slide beneath the pallet to lift and support the load. Options include:
    • Standard Forks: Designed for regular-sized pallets.
    • Extended Forks: For handling larger or uniquely shaped loads.
  • Load Backrest: A critical safety feature that acts as a barrier, preventing the load from sliding backward off the forks during transport.
  • Power Source: The mechanism that drives the lifting action. This can be a manual hydraulic pump, an electric motor (powered by batteries), or a combination in semi-electric models, directly impacting the stacker's efficiency and the operator's workload.

How Pallet Stackers Work: A Step-by-Step Guide

Operating a pallet stacker is designed to be straightforward. Here's a typical sequence:

  1. Positioning: The operator carefully aligns the forks with the entry points of the pallet.
  2. Lifting:
    • For manual stackers, the operator pumps the handle to hydraulically lift the pallet.
    • Electric models lift the load smoothly and quickly at the press of a button.
  3. Transporting: Once the load is securely on the forks, the operator maneuvers the stacker to the desired location.
  4. Lowering: The operator controls the descent of the forks, either by carefully releasing the handle (manual) or pressing a designated button (electric).

Essential Maintenance and Safety Guidelines

To ensure the longevity and safe operation of your pallet stackers, adhere to these crucial practices:

  • Regular Inspections: Implement a routine check of all critical components, including forks for bending or cracks, the mast for smooth operation, and wheels for wear.
  • Fluid Level Maintenance: For hydraulic systems (common in both manual and semi-electric models), regularly check and maintain adequate hydraulic fluid levels and inspect for any leaks.
  • Battery Care (Electric Models): Follow the manufacturer's recommendations for charging electric stackers to ensure optimal performance and battery life.
  • Comprehensive Operator Training: Ensure all personnel operating pallet stackers receive thorough hands-on training, including refresher courses, on safe operating procedures and emergency protocols.

Pallet Stackers Compared to Other Material Handling Equipment

Understanding how pallet stackers stack up against other common equipment is key to making informed decisions:

  • Pallet Stackers vs. Forklifts:

    • Size & Maneuverability: Pallet stackers boast a more compact design, making them ideal for navigating narrow aisles and tight spaces where forklifts struggle. Forklifts require more operating room.
    • Operational Ease: Generally, pallet stackers are easier to operate and may not require the specialized licenses often needed for forklift operation.
    • Lifting Capacity: Forklifts are designed to handle significantly heavier loads, making them the preferred choice for very heavy-duty applications.
